# Handover: Token Refresh Bug

Hey folks — passing this over from Marit to whoever picks it up. Plugin authors have been hitting stale session tokens when refresh fires during a long-running hook. The Bramblegate SDK retries, but only if your plugin respects the refresh window. We've confirmed the fix works against the sandbox environment. To reproduce locally, run the sandbox with the following settings.

service settings:
ralael:
  pin: 7453
  tenant: zorath
  seal: seal_087806e4
  metrics_host: metrics.ralael.paliqworks.example
  standby_team: fraath
  escalation: praok-istiel
  nonce: 10e083

## Break-Glass: Userland Split

For the eng sync: the Mossfield monolith's user module is being carved out into the new Keelhaven service. If the migration shim fails mid-cutover, break-glass access lets you flip traffic back to the monolith. Use sparingly and post in the sync notes. The break-glass vault opens with the passphrase below.

vault phrase of hahof-hahog = fraael-framir-framir

## Runbook: ChronoStride chip reader

Reviewer: the reader service at Hollowfen course checkpoints polls RFID mats every 200ms and pushes splits to the timing hub. If splits stop, check READER_POLL_MS first, then hub connectivity. The hub rejects unauthenticated pushes, so a missing credential looks like a network outage in the logs — it isn't. Confirm the env file on each checkpoint box contains the hub endpoint followed immediately by this line:

secret setting of yagug-hahog: COURIER_KEY13=44c9b50f678cd

Subject: Sparrowline MQ 3.1 — log compaction change

Hi all,

Starting with 3.1, Sparrowline compacts topic logs on a rolling window instead of fixed segments. Plugin authors who read raw offsets should switch to the cursor API, as old offsets may be reclaimed early. Test against the staging broker this week. The candidate build is identified by the token below.

session token of hahop-yahif = htk31_138eb45c7d40b38b91415eca52da01d